Best Answer

V codes are specific ICD-9-CM codes used to identify encounters for reasons other than illness or injury. For an example a v code would be used for billing immunizations.. This information came from ICD-9-CM 2010 book, the 10th edition.

What is the purpose of V codes and E codes?

V codes are used for status, allergies, transplants, babies and history. E codes are used when there are injuries. You will always need at least 2 E codes, one to determine where it happened, and one to determine what happened.
